Krueger, Paul Eric was born on January 9, 1948 in Pasadena, California, United States. Son of Heintz and Edna Elizabeth (Thomas) Krueger (Krüger).
Bachelor of Science, Sam Houston State University, 1979. Master of Arts, California State University, 1983. Doctor of Philosophy, South Dakota State University, 1988.
Doctor of Education, University Southern California, 1995.
Plant supervisor, Airjet Ventilator Company, San Clemente, California, 1979-1981;
branch manager, ADIA Temporary Superior vena cava syndrome, Inc., Long Beach, California, 1981-1982;
area manager, Pacific Pers. Superior vena cava syndrome, Pasadena, 1982-1983;
human resources administrator, Tower Industries, Inc., Norwalk, California, 1983-1984;
director human resources, Cal-Surance Associations, Inc., Torrance, California, 1984-1985;
teaching assistant, South Dakot State University, Brookings, South Dakot, 1985-1988;
assistant professor, Idaho State University, Pacatello, 1988-1990;
senior human resources manager, IOLAB of Johnson & Johnson, Claremont, California, 1990-1992;
division manager human resources, Bio-Rad laboratories, Anaheim, California, 1992-1994;
assistant professor business administration, Augustana College, Sioux Falls, South Dakot, since 1994. Board directors Lancer Claims Superior vena cava syndrome, Inc., Anaheim, since 1985.
Director Small Business Institute for Entrepreneurial Studies, since 1994.
